Speed of a boat is 5 km per hour in still water and the speed of the stream is 3 km per hour. If the boat takes 3 hours to go to a place and come back, the distance of the place is :

A3.75 km

B4 km

C4.8 km

D4.25 km

Answer:

C. 4.8 km

Read Explanation:

Let the required distance be x km, then

x5+3+x53=3\frac{x}{5+3}+\frac{x}{5-3}=3

x8+x2=3\frac{x}{8}+\frac{x}{2}=3

x+4x8=3\frac{x+4x}{8}=3

5x=245x=24

x=245=4.8kmx=\frac{24}{5}=4.8 km
